Car and Driver is a popular magazine in the United States that caters to car enthusiasts. It has a circulation of 1.23 million copies. The magazine is currently owned by Hearst Magazines, which acquired it when they purchased Hachette Filipacchi Media U.S. in 2011. While it originally started in New York City, Car and Driver has been located in Ann Arbor, Michigan since the late 1970s.

    Honda has announced that it will move production of the CR-V from Canada to the United States to reduce the impact of President Trump's tariffs. To accommodate the Canada-built CR-Vs, Honda will have to increase capacity at its U.S. factories in Indiana and Ohio. Honda is also postponing its planned $11 billion investment in new EV factories in Ontario, Canada, due to slowing demand in North America.

    The 2026 Toyota bZ (formerly bZ4X) gets a mid-cycle refresh that brings styling changes and powertrain improvements. The bZ now makes up to 338 horsepower (a 124-hp increase), and its estimated range now peaks at 314 miles (up from an EPA-estimated 252 miles). Toyota's electric compact SUV now features a NACS charging port, and its interior has a revised dashboard and reconfigured center console. What was once known as the Toyota bZ4X will now be known as simply the Toyota bZ.
